How to fill out a special ordinance amending

How to fill out a special ordinance amending:
01
First, review the existing ordinance that needs to be amended. Understand the purpose and intent of the original ordinance.
02
Identify the specific changes or amendments that are needed. Determine if any new provisions need to be included, existing provisions need to be modified, or provisions need to be removed altogether.
03
Research and comply with any legal requirements or procedures for amending ordinances in your jurisdiction. This may include notifying the public, holding public hearings, or obtaining approval from a governing body.
04
Draft the proposed amendments in clear and concise language. Clearly indicate which sections or provisions are being amended. Provide a rationale or explanation for each change, if necessary.
05
Include any necessary definitions, effective dates, or transition provisions in the amendment.
06
Consult with relevant stakeholders or experts, such as legal counsel or subject matter experts, to ensure the proposed amendments are appropriate and legally sound.
07
Submit the completed amendment to the appropriate authority or governing body, following applicable submission procedures and deadlines.
08
Monitor the progress of the amendment and address any questions or concerns raised during the review process.
09
If approved, ensure the amended ordinance is properly recorded, published, and communicated to the appropriate parties.
10
Continually evaluate the effectiveness and impact of the amended ordinance and make any necessary adjustments or future amendments as needed.

What is a special ordinance amending?
A special ordinance amending refers to a legal document that makes modifications or changes to an existing ordinance in a specific jurisdiction.
Who is required to file a special ordinance amending?
The authority or governing body responsible for creating and maintaining ordinances in a particular jurisdiction is required to file a special ordinance amending.
How to fill out a special ordinance amending?
To fill out a special ordinance amending, one needs to review the existing ordinance, identify the specific changes required, draft and finalize the revised language, and follow the prescribed process for submitting and enacting the amendment.
What is the purpose of a special ordinance amending?
The purpose of a special ordinance amending is to update, modify, or improve an existing ordinance to address new circumstances, change in regulations, or to correct any errors or deficiencies.
What information must be reported on a special ordinance amending?
The information reported on a special ordinance amending usually includes details of the existing ordinance being amended, the specific changes proposed, the rationale behind the changes, and any supporting documentation or references.
